Placements

Placement Statistics

The Mechanical Engineering program at F S University Firozabad maintains excellent placement records with consistent growth in salary packages and industry engagement. The following table provides detailed statistics for the last five years:

YearHighest Package (Domestic)Average PackageMedian PackagePlacement PercentagePPOs Received
2020150000070000065000092.532
2021145000068000063000091.230
2022135000065000060000090.828
2023140000067000062000091.531
2024155000072000068000093.035

These statistics reflect the growing demand for mechanical engineers in both domestic and international markets, with graduates securing positions in top-tier companies across various sectors.

Internship Season

The internship season typically begins in the third year, with companies visiting campus for recruitment drives. Internships are crucial for gaining practical experience and securing full-time positions post-graduation:

  • Process: Companies conduct interviews on campus, followed by selection rounds including technical tests, group discussions, and personal interviews.
  • Key Companies: Leading organizations like Siemens, Honeywell, Tata Motors, and BHEL regularly visit campus for internships.
  • Stipend Data: Internship stipends range from INR 15,000 to 40,000 per month, depending on the company and role. Top-tier companies offer higher stipends and potential full-time offers upon completion.
